J. W. MILLER J.W. Miller, farmer; P.O. Troy; is the eldest son of John V. and Rebecca Miller; was born April 22, 1838. Miss Sarah A. Shoemaker, of Dayton, became his wife in 1865; their children were born in the following order: William A., Sept. 20, 1875; and Jeannette R., March 17, 1878; they are a most interesting family of children. Mrs. Miller is a native of Pennsylvania, and was raised in a city, but, as a farmer’s wife, she can scarcely have an equal; Mr. Miller proposes to move to Kansas in the spring of 1881, and engage with his brothers in the stock business; Miami County will thus lose one of her best men, who can illy be spared; they are both influential members of the M.E. Church, and here will their loss be felt. Mr. Miller sold his elegant farm last year and intends investing a large part of his money in lands in Kansas. He carries with him the kindest wishes of every family in Monroe Township. Return to the Biography Index Copyright © 1998 by Computerized Heritage
